This will assure it operates like it should!This is a common thing with the LR3. You need to remove the bonnet and adjust the tabs. If you’re standing in front of it, when fully assembled, the front most tabs need to be bent out, away from the globe. The two tabs in the back need to be bent up and away from the globe. Other Things To Consider.Litter-Robot 4 features a bonnet that covers the globe and functions as a guard for the waste port as the globe rotates. Sensors on the unit detect if the bonnet is on or off. This ensures that Litter-Robot will not rotate if the bonnet has been removed. Add a scoop of litter from the old litter box to provide a familiar scent for your cat. 3.The Litter Robot III used to have an Internal shield. Its main function is to provide a barrier between the working surface of the Globe and the space used by your cat. The position of the Internal Shield during cycling is controlled by the Key located at the back of the Globe. In March 2018, the Litter-Robot III was slightly modified.2. After Resume the cleaning cycle, press the cycle/Reset button to make zero the weight sensor. ...Turn off and unplug your Litter-Robot. Remove the bonnet and globe. Locate the black spur gear near the control panel of your Litter-Robot. Press on the gear. If it moves, you need to tighten the set screw. Tightening the set screw.
